The Land Development Agency (LDA) is a key Government Commercial Semi-State Body that delivers social and affordable housing on State and other lands.

It is overseen by an independent board of directors and is funded with €3.75 billion of equity capital committed by the Government.

It is also permitted to borrow up to €1.25bn.


The LDA has commenced construction on various state sourced lands and is currently working on about 20 direct delivery projects that can deliver over 8,000 homes.

It is also delivering affordable housing by working with private sector on an initiative called 'Project Tosaigh', which will yield a further 5,000 homes on land provided by housebuilders.


Additionally, the LDA is working on large-scale longer-term strategic areas by master-planning and bringing forward planning applications in locations such as Limerick Colbert Quarter, the Digital Hub in Dublin and Sandy Road in Galway.
